About
Steel Canyon is a fun, but challenging, 18-hole, par-61 executive golf course, centrally located in Sandy Springs. Steel Canyon also offers a lighted practice facility with the new TopTracer range system by TopGolf which allows you to track your distances, play virtual courses, and play games against your friends! Enjoy a relaxed atmosphere and a quick round on our Champion Bermuda Greens without taking all day!
Formerly known as Blue Heron.

Golfer Reviews
You get what you pay for!
The course is not in bad shape, the main issue is the tee boxes on several holes are mats or they are in terrible shape. The course layout is very interesting with the different elevations and after finding out this was formerly a dump it all makes sense, especially with the huge power lines always being in your view. The putting practice green is good but the driving range is all worn out mats and many of the ball holders are broken. The pace of play was very backed up and getting a cart took 10-15 minutes to wait. They have a nice marshal who thankfully can keep you entertained while you wait for a cart. For 25-35 dollars a round I guess this is what you should expect to experience.
Good for the price
Friendly staff. This course was once a landfill; which is observed with some of the steep hill. Personally, I found the layout fun to play. This particular weekend was packed due to no college football and inflict from the masters so they ran out of golf carts and there was a steady line of folks waiting for carts. As a result our start time was delayed about 35 minutes. A couple holes had mud from the rain and used Large Matt’s for tee box. Overall staff was very friendly and pace of play was actually better than most; probably because the holes are mostly par 3 and 4. Overall fun experience and good value.
